The central planning fact at Kurudumale is that Sri Vinayaka and Someshvara are separate temples. Commons gives Someshvara a coordinate around 13.211889, 78.369083 and explicitly places the notable Ganesha temple a few blocks away.

What the record supports

The existing approximate Roampedia point must therefore not be described as a verified Vinayaka entrance. Someshvara’s rich image set depicts its own stone architecture, including a smaller Ganesha near the mukha-mantapa, not Kurudumale’s monumental Vinayaka.
